Light source unit having a case for fixing optical members therein

    Abstract: There is provided a light source unit including a light source case into which a plurality of optical members are incorporated, wherein the light source case has fixing portions for fixing the optical member which are provided in a position on a main body bottom plate of the light source case and in both side positions of the optical member above the main body bottom plate, and an upper fastening plate which presses down the optical member accommodated in the light source case, and wherein the fixing portions include a lower fixing portion where a primary positioning portion is formed on the main body bottom plate and side fixing portions where a pair of secondary positioning portions are formed which are brought into abutment with a surface of the optical member which is opposite to a surface thereof which is brought into abutment with the primary positioning portion.

    Electronic unit having heat dissipating device, method for fabricating electronic unit and projector having electronic unit

    Abstract: An electronic unit is provided including a heat dissipating device having a projecting heat transfer portion, a substrate on one surface side of which the heat dissipating device is disposed and in which an opening portion where the heat transfer portion is inserted is formed, an electronic part disposed on the other surface side of the substrate so that a heat dissipating surface is positioned in the opening portion and connected to the substrate via a frame-shaped connecting portion disposed with a gap between the substrate and itself, and a heat conductive member provided between the heat transfer portion and the heat dissipating surface and between an outer circumference of the heat transfer portion and an inner circumference of the connecting portion, wherein an end portion of the heat conductive member is positioned closer to the heat dissipating device than the gap between the connecting portion and the substrate.

    LIGHT SOURCE UNIT AND PROJECTOR

    Abstract: There is provided a light source unit comprising a sealing member, a holding member on which an abutment surface is formed, which has an engaging portion and which holds a part, a case on which an abutted surface is formed which is brought into abutment with the abutment surface via the sealing member, which has an engaged portion which is brought into engagement with the engaging portion and which holds the holding member, wherein the abutment surface of the holding member and the abutted surface of the case face each other and are inclined relative to a holding surface which holds the part, and the abutted surface of the case is inclined so as to face a side where the holding member is inserted.

    Operating device for rotating rotation body by lever operation and projection apparatus including operating device

    Abstract: An operating device rotates a cylindrical rotation body by lever operation to adjust a rotation angle. The operating device includes a lever, the rotation body and an arm. The lever is linearly movable along a direction orthogonal to a rotation axis of the rotation body. The rotation body is rotated by lever operation. The arm is fixed to the rotation body and transmits a movement of the lever as a rotational force to the rotation body. The arm has a shape extending from the rotation body toward the lever in a state where a position of the lever is at the farthest position within a movable range from a reference line passing through a rotation center of the rotation body and orthogonal to a direction which is orthogonal to the rotation axis of the rotation body.
